- [ ] Key ceremony step 7 (Lumenfare loyalty-points ledger): Confirm that both custodians are present and that the ledger signing key has been split per the two-of-three scheme documented in the Ardent Hollow runbook. Reviewer should verify the ceremony script pins the correct HSM slot for the points-accrual service and that rollback snapshots were taken before rotation. Once both custodians sign the attestation form, record the recovery passphrase exactly as shown below.

vault phrase of tahog-yahop = rusdor-casath-rusix-feniel-holmir-briael-gormir-soriel-aldath-quenwyn-fraax-tamael-gilok-kasox

Subject: FY Training Budget

Team — next year's training budget is set at a 12% increase, weighted toward the Halloway sales academy and new product certification. Sales leads: submit headcount needs by Friday. No exceptions on deadlines this cycle. The confidential allocation rationale from the planning session appears below.

confidential, kahog-bawif: The northern region missed its Pramir quota by 20.0 percent last quarter. Casaxek Freight plans to lower the Fraion list price by 41.5 percent in December. The finance team signed off on a budget of $236.4 million for Project Druius. The renewal with Fenysix Partners closes at $91.3 million a year, 2.1 percent below the last contract.

CI troubleshooting note — Inventory reconciliation job (Quillhaven pipeline)

If the nightly inventory reconciliation job fails at the snapshot-diff stage, first check whether the upstream warehouse export from Tarnfield completed; a partial export produces a misleading checksum error rather than a clear timeout. Do not retry the job more than twice, as repeated runs can double-count in-transit stock. Instead, mark the run as skipped and let the morning run self-heal. Reference the failed run by the trace token below.

session token of kahog-bahif = htk9_f63daec35

Deep-link routing in the Swiftburrow app broke overnight — turns out the credential for the Linkhollow resolution service expired and nobody got the calendar reminder. Rotated it this morning; routing is back. Future folks: the resolver config lives in the mobile-gateway repo, and expiry is 90 days, so set an alert. New key is below.

app token of yagag-fajof = qvz3-fla